Quintessential to the vocal canon, songs based on the poetry of Heinrich Heine—from Robert Schumann’s Dichterliebe cycle to several settings by Johannes Brahms—and other German writers are performed by baritone Matthias Goerne with pianist Anton Mejias, who also solos on Brahms’s lyrical and poetry-inspired Ballades. Goerne is “today’s leading interpreter of German art songs,” according to the Chicago Tribune, and is “one of the greatest singers performing today,” says the Boston Globe.
